Did you know Massachusetts homeowners can borrow up to $100,000 at as low as 2% interest to electrify their home? The Energy Saver Home Loan — offered through Mass Save® and the Mass Housing Authority — is one of the most underutilized programs in the state. Here's everything you need to know. 💡 What Is the Energy Saver Home Loan? The Energy Saver Home Loan is a second mortgage program from Mass Save® designed for income-eligible Massachusetts homeowners who want to take on larger energy efficiency projects. Unlike the Mass Save HEAT Loan (which caps at $25,000), this program offers loans from $10,000 up to $100,000 at interest rates as low as 2% — far below what you'd find at any bank. ✅ Who Qualifies? Income-eligible Massachusetts homeowners (income limits determined by Mass Save) Single-family or small multi-family homes (1–4 units) Must be a primary residence (owner-occupied or tenant-occupied rental — not short-term rentals like Airbnb) Condos and HOA properties are NOT eligible 🔨 What Projects Are Covered? Heat pump installation Insulation and air sealing Solar panels Roof repairs that support weatherization Upgrading heating and cooling systems 💰 Can I Still Get Mass Save Rebates? Yes — you can stack the Energy Saver Home Loan with Mass Save rebates, including heat pump rebates up to $8,500. The loan and rebates work together. 📋 How the Process Works Contact Mass Save to schedule a special decarbonization energy assessment Get quotes from participating contractors (including Endless Energy) Submit quotes to Mass Save for project approval Mass Save releases deposit funds to start the project Final funds released upon project completion 📞 Ready to get started?
